.determine_local_tzone ⇒ Object
611 612 613 614 615 616 617 618 619 620 621 622 623 624 625 626 627 628 |
# File 'lib/et-orbi.rb', line 611 def determine_local_tzone etz = ENV['TZ'] tz = ::TZInfo::Timezone.get(etz) rescue nil return tz if tz if Time.respond_to?(:zone) && Time.zone.respond_to?(:tzinfo) tz = Time.zone.tzinfo return tz if tz end tz = ::TZInfo::Timezone.get(os_tz) rescue nil return tz if tz tzs = determine_local_tzones (etz && tzs.find { |z| z.name == etz }) || tzs.first end |

.get_tzone(o) ⇒ Object
142 143 144 145 146 147 148 149 150 151 152 153 154 155 156 157 |
# File 'lib/et-orbi.rb', line 142 def get_tzone(o) return o if o.is_a?(::TZInfo::Timezone) return nil if o == nil return local_tzone if o == :local return ::TZInfo::Timezone.get('Zulu') if o == 'Z' return o.tzinfo if o.respond_to?(:tzinfo) o = to_offset(o) if o.is_a?(Numeric) return nil unless o.is_a?(String) (@custom_tz_cache ||= {})[o] || get_offset_tzone(o) || (::TZInfo::Timezone.get(o) rescue nil) end |

.make_time(*a) ⇒ Object Also known as: make
72 73 74 75 76 77 78 79 80 81 82 83 84 85 86 87 88 89 90 91 92 |
# File 'lib/et-orbi.rb', line 72 def make_time(*a) #p [ :mt, a ] zone = a.length > 1 ? get_tzone(a.last) : nil a.pop if zone #p [ :mt, zone ] o = a.length > 1 ? a : a.first #p [ :mt, :o, o ] case o when Time then make_from_time(o, zone) when Date then make_from_date(o, zone) when Array then make_from_array(o, zone) when String then make_from_string(o, zone) when Numeric then make_from_numeric(o, zone) when ::EtOrbi::EoTime then make_from_eotime(o, zone) else fail ArgumentError.new( "Cannot turn #{o.inspect} to a ::EtOrbi::EoTime instance") end end |

.parse(str, opts = {}) ⇒ Object
22 23 24 25 26 27 28 29 30 31 32 33 34 35 36 37 38 39 40 41 42 43 44 45 46 47 48 49 50 51 52 53 54 55 56 57 58 59 60 61 62 63 64 65 66 67 68 69 70 |
# File 'lib/et-orbi.rb', line 22 def parse(str, opts={}) if defined?(::Chronic) && t = ::Chronic.parse(str, opts) return EoTime.new(t, nil) end #rold = RUBY_VERSION < '1.9.0' #rold = RUBY_VERSION < '2.0.0' begin DateTime.parse(str) rescue fail ArgumentError, "No time information in #{str.inspect}" end #if rold # # is necessary since Time.parse('xxx') in Ruby < 1.9 yields `now` str_zone = get_tzone(list_iso8601_zones(str).last) #p [ :parse, str, str_zone ] #p ENV['TZ'] #p [ :parse, :oz, opts[:zone] ] #p [ :parse, :sz, str_zone ] #p [ :parse, :foz, find_olson_zone(str) ] #p [ :parse, :ltz, local_tzone ] zone = opts[:zone] || str_zone || find_olson_zone(str) || local_tzone #p [ :parse, :zone, zone ] str = str.sub(zone.name, '') unless zone.name.match(/\A[-+]/) # # for 'Sun Nov 18 16:01:00 Asia/Singapore 2012', # although where does rufus-scheduler have it from? local = Time.parse(str) #p [ :parse, :local, local, local.zone ] secs = if str_zone local.to_f else zone.local_to_utc(local).to_f end #p [ :parse, :secs, secs ] EoTime.new(secs, zone) end |
